Usually, when I test, I don't have as much problem with odometry itself as with loop closure. Odometry sometimes does a small shift, but it is not that bad as when a loop closure comes. I also tried with default parameters with rtabmap_launch:
https://drive.google.com/file/d/1pQfnO5XzccsEvWdGytUBu1BhrkyshhLb/view?usp=sharing

At general, I publish images from both cameras with the same timestamp, because those are also captured at the same moment. The cameras are two raspberry pi module 3 cameras with a distance of 100 mm between them.
Maybe there is a problem with loop closure parameters, but I am just exploring that.
